Downspout Blockage Removal in Frederick, MD
Downspout blockage removal services focus on clearing obstructions that prevent rainwater from flowing properly through the downspouts and away from the property. These services typically address issues caused by leaves, dirt, debris, or small objects that can accumulate over time, leading to water backup, overflowing gutters, or potential water damage to the foundation and landscaping. Projects often involve inspecting the entire downspout system, removing blockages, and ensuring smooth water flow to protect the property during heavy rains.
Homeowners considering this service usually want to understand the scope of the work, including whether the blockage is confined to a specific section or affects the entire system. It's also helpful to know if additional repairs, such as replacing damaged sections or installing guards to prevent future clogs, are recommended. Proper maintenance of downspouts can help prevent costly water damage and ensure effective drainage, making blockage removal an essential part of property upkeep.

Downspout Blockage Removal Questions
What causes downspout blockages? Blockages are often caused by leaves, debris, or small animals that enter and clog the downspout over time.
How can I tell if my downspouts are blocked? Signs include water overflowing near the foundation, pooling around the house, or visible debris at the outlet.
What are the benefits of removing downspout blockages? Clearing blockages helps prevent water damage, foundation issues, and basement flooding around the property.
